On November 2, 2006, I was doing my weekly commentary on the KD Bowe morning show and I took a slight  departure from the norm to discuss the upcoming elections.  Although these are called Mid-Term elections, one might not think they as important as the elections that take place during the presidential elections.  Nothing could be further from the truth.

This year's election will determine who will take control of the House and Senate.  And while, I am neither a Democrat or Republican, I still have a great interest in what happens in the land I am proud to call home (although I claim no political party, I still make it my point to vote!).  So if there are special interests that are being looked at from either party, or an agenda that is strongly being pushed, I want to know about it.  Which brings me to my point....

We should be making it a point to start voting our wallets.  I mean, who is looking to make sure that we are able to retain more of our paychecks each week?  Here are some guidelines to help you choose the right candidate in terms of financial credibility:

Employment
Is the candidate looking to export jobs overseas?  If you work in technology and the candidates you are considering are taking every chance they can to reward and encourage tech jobs to go to India, then maybe they shouldn't get your vote.  Is the candidate looking to aggressively reward employers who create new jobs and increase new jobs in your jurisdiction?  These are the ones who are helping.

Healthcare
Is your potential vote-getter looking to punish the working class by having them shoulder the burden of healthcare?  What about making prescriptions accessible to the should-be revered elderly within our communities?  You may think that issues of medicare and medicaid don't apply to you, but if you have a family member who can't afford healthcare or presciptions and they eventually come to live with you, you'll start to figure out that this is our problem

Inflation
How will the candidate's views affect inflation?  If their stance on issues will cause federal interest rates to rise and cause uncertainty in the stock market then it will ultimately affect inflation rates.  The bottom line is will the dollar you earn have the same spending power tomorrow?  If not, how much less are you willing to let it drop before you do something about it?  Vote for the person that will most likely retain the power of your dollar.


Taxes
Are you tired of hearing litle soundbites about who is for the rich and who is for the poor?  Why not just look at thevoting records of those who are in office now?  We would do well to do our due dilligence and vote for those who are looking out for us.  Will the Earned Income Credit increase by much?  Will I be given credit for child care, or other business related issues as an employer or self-employed individual?

Of course vote your conscience, but bring some reasoning in the midst of the equation.  Too many times, we have bought into a lie, simply because the candidate visited our church or kissed our baby on the forehead.  This time, let the proof of their commitment be the incereased jobs we see and the quality of life we enjoy.
